Government Survey System, Sections, and Townships

Web20 feb. 2024 · Each township has a 24-mile perimeter, is 36 square miles, and a total of 23,040 acres. A township is further divided into sections, which is one square mile, meaning that there are 36 sections in each township. Each section is 640 acres. Sections are numbered 1 through 36 starting in the northeast corner, moving west. After completing a runsheet (Abstract of Title) I also … WebTownships are the horizontal rows and ranges are the vertical rows in the PLSS. Due to such things as survey errors, poor instrumentation, difficult terrain, it is common for actual sections to differ from the PLSS ideal one square mile. The distortions and errors were, by design, distributed to the northern and western edges of each township.
